Output 524f2411ce740bf20e00cb6f4f952acb1057d29aed1a1ab34983bf3466208601:1

value
1006352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e6e6e47068c909512be83dcda36bc084231739 OP_EQUAL
address
3M1T7NEMXzZ9YJWTq1dreheXT7bAC9HSS5
transaction
524f2411ce740bf20e00cb6f4f952acb1057d29aed1a1ab34983bf3466208601
spent
true